LESSON # 21Mmmmmm…..Delicious!
Words Relating to Food and Hunger
![Page 3: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
ABSTEMIOUSAdj. holding back from eating and drinking too much
![Page 4: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/4.jpg)
ABSTEMIOUS With a buffet dinner that includes an Italian
hero and pepperoni pizza, it’s hard to be ABSTEMIOUS.
Grandpa eats like a bird. Mother fears that his ABSTEMIOUS nature may not be good for him.
![Page 5: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/5.jpg)
ALIMENTARYAdj. relating to food and
nourishment
![Page 6: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
ALIMENTARY
![Page 7: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/7.jpg)
CULINARYAdj. having to do with cooking, preparing meals
![Page 8: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/8.jpg)
Our chef went to the CULINARY Institute to learn about food preparation.
![Page 9: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
CULINARYMartha was distressed
about how awful the dinner was – a “culinary debacle,” she called it!
![Page 10: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
DELECTABLEAdj. delicious
![Page 11: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/11.jpg)
DELECTABLEThe aroma of fresh baked bread
and other DELECTABLE, mouth-watering foods wafted through the house.
For Gary, nothing’s more DELECTABLE than mac ‘n cheese.
![Page 12: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
EMACIATEDAdj. Very, very thin due to inadequate food
![Page 13: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/13.jpg)
EMACIATEDIt’s hard to look at photos of
EMACIATED children who are victims of the Sudanese famine.
Anorexia left Laura looking EMACIATED.

EPICUREANAdj. having to do with relishing the pleasure of eating and drinking
![Page 16: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
EPICUREANAt the reception, the table was piled
high with EPICUREAN delights. As a dyed-in-the-wool EPICURE,
Clyde eats at only the very best restaurants.
![Page 17: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
GLUTTONN. One who overindulges in food and drink
![Page 18: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/18.jpg)
GLUTTONRachel was such a GLUTTON, she ate huge meals even when she wasn’t hungry.

PALATABLEAdj. Pleasing or tolerable to the taste buds
![Page 21: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/21.jpg)
PALATABLEThe stew tastes awful. To make
it more PALATABLE, add salt and garlic.
What do you find more PALATABLE, shrimp or lobster?
![Page 22: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/22.jpg)
RAVENOUSAdj. very hungry
![Page 23: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/23.jpg)
RAVENOUSA day spent outdoors makes me
RAVENOUS enough to eat a hippopotamus.
Caviar is gourmet food, but I’d have to be really RAVENOUS in order to swallow fish eggs.
![Page 24: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/24.jpg)
SAVORYAdj. Tasty or good smelling
![Page 25: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
![Page 26: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/26.jpg)
SAVORYSpices can turn a bland dish into a SAVORY one.
![Page 27: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
VORACIOUSAdj. greedy; gluttonous; ravenous; insatiable
![Page 28: Hot SAT Words](https://reader036.fdocuments.net/reader036/viewer/2022062501/5681683d550346895dde0b77/html5/thumbnails/28.jpg)
VORACIOUS Tucker is a VORACIOUS eater. Every day he
polishes off a half-dozen hamburgers, a pound of potato salad, and a giant bowl of chocolate mousse.
Sally reads mysteries VORACIOUSLY. No sooner does she finish one than she starts reading another.
